  • Patent number: 11299084
    Abstract: A selectively rigidizable membrane for cargo management comprises a vacuum bladder, and a first architectural layer and a second architectural layer, each of the first and second architectural layers including a plurality of tiles interconnected by flexural elements, each of the tiles of the first and second architectural layers including at least one constraining element extending therefrom, wherein, when atmospheric pressure is present within the vacuum bladder, the first and second architectural layers are slidably moveable relative to one another and the membrane is flexible, and further wherein, when negative pressure is applied to the vacuum bladder, the first and second architectural layers are forced into engagement with one another, the constraining elements of the first and second architectural layers providing mechanical interference and preventing sliding movement of the first and second architectural layers relative to one another, causing the membrane to become substantially rigid.

  • Patent number: 11292529
    Abstract: A side part structure of a vehicle includes a side door and a second seal member. The side door includes a lower end edge which substantially overlaps a wheel arch. The second seal member is configured to seal a gap between a wheel house and the side door. The side door includes a door garnish which faces an outer edge of the wheel house. The second seal member includes an installation base member and a lip integrally formed with the installation base member. The installation base member is configured to operably couple to the outer edge of the wheel house. The lip has a substantially tongue-shaped cross section in a width direction of the vehicle, and makes contact with the door garnish. The lip extends toward an outside in the width direction of the vehicle from a part on an outer side in a radial direction of the installation base member.

  • Patent number: 11285057
    Abstract: A retractor restraint system is provided for securing wheelchairs and/or people in vehicles. The system includes a housing, a retractor reel mounted to the housing rotatably in a positive and a negative direction of rotation for receiving a belt which can be coupled to a wheelchair, an arresting unit for arresting the reel to prevent rotation in the negative direction of rotation in an operating state of the retractor restraint system, a clamping unit arranged at the housing for releasably clamping fast the belt unwound from the reel, and a triggering mechanism for actuation of the clamping unit. The triggering mechanism is coupled to the arresting unit and the reel in such a way that the clamping unit is actuated when a torque acts on the reel in the negative direction of rotation and the reel is arrested by the arresting unit.

  • Patent number: 11285058
    Abstract: A litter lift system includes a motor-driven winch and a lifting strap. The motor-driven winch includes a rotatable spool. The lifting strap has one end coupled to the rotatable spool and is movable in response to rotation of the rotatable spool. The lifting strap has a first lifting segment and a second lifting segment positioned away from the end of the lifting strap coupled to the rotatable spool. The first lifting segment and the second lifting segment are each forked to define two separate lifting loops. Rotation of the rotatable spool in a first direction raises the first lifting segment and the second lifting segment. Rotation of the rotatable spool in a second direction different from the first direction lowers the first lifting segment and the second lifting segment.
